478 Commits (f43b3094ef9eec177caafdbc4e73a14be000d127)

Author SHA1 Message Date
Werner Lemberg 79e3789f81 * src/winfonts/winfnt.c (FNT_Face_Init): Don't set active encoding. 8 years ago
Werner Lemberg 1ea343228d [cff, truetype] Integer overflows. 8 years ago
Werner Lemberg 5412d8869b Introduce `FT_Size_InternalRec' structure. 8 years ago
Werner Lemberg 9931175dcc Improve `make multi'. 8 years ago
Werner Lemberg 563ae78022 Update copyright year. 8 years ago
Werner Lemberg e5e3556fa2 [truetype, type1] Implement `FT_Get_Var_Design_Coordinates'. 8 years ago
Werner Lemberg f80c4473b6 Replace `++foo' and `--foo' with `foo++' and `foo--', resp. 8 years ago
Werner Lemberg 4441f7b246 Replace `foo == NULL' and `foo != NULL' with `!foo' and `foo', resp. 8 years ago
Werner Lemberg 6949797d60 More code formatting. 8 years ago
Werner Lemberg 8b174b4b96 [truetype, type1] Add `get_var_blend' to MM service. 8 years ago
Werner Lemberg 27bdb36cbe [truetype, type1] Add `done_blend' to MM service. 8 years ago
Dave Arnold bcae657482 Add `FT_Get_Var_Design_Coordinates' function. 8 years ago
Werner Lemberg c0fae7da5a * src/type1/t1load.c (parse_subrs): Fix memory leak. 8 years ago
Werner Lemberg 9c45ac3966 Add `FT_Get_{MM,Var}_Blend_Coordinates' functions. 8 years ago
Werner Lemberg 5614090725 * src/type1/t1load.c (parse_subrs): Fix limit check. 8 years ago
Werner Lemberg 2ecf89b481 */*: s/FT_MEM_ZERO/FT_ZERO/ where appropriate. 9 years ago
Werner Lemberg c95b7652d8 s/0/NULL/ for function pointers; comments, formatting. 9 years ago
Werner Lemberg ebbb8b2e19 [type1] MM fonts support exactly zero named instances (#48748). 9 years ago
Werner Lemberg a660e3de42 [type1] Fix heap buffer overflow. 9 years ago
Werner Lemberg d583561e1d Minor clang++ fixes. 9 years ago
Werner Lemberg 3295039107 Whitespace. 9 years ago
Werner Lemberg fc11af1ea2 Various minor clang fixes. 9 years ago
Werner Lemberg 9adeab6452 Update copyright year. 9 years ago
Werner Lemberg 37412ff9f4 Don't use macro names that contain `__' [1/2]. 9 years ago
Werner Lemberg 9c1a2b0439 * src/type1/t1load.c (parse_subrs): Fix memory leak (#46744). 9 years ago
Werner Lemberg 7ce6c43c3e [base] Make hash interface symmetric. 9 years ago
Werner Lemberg 60d13bd432 [type1] Avoid shift of negative numbers (#46732). 9 years ago
Werner Lemberg bd4b8976a3 [type1, psaux] Handle large values of num_subrs correctly (#46692). 9 years ago
Werner Lemberg 5b05bc6638 [type1] Avoid dangling pointer (#46572). 9 years ago
Werner Lemberg 4188deacf3 Comments. 9 years ago
Werner Lemberg 3c582060b2 * src/type1/t1afm.c (T1_Read_Metrics): Fix memory leak (#46229). 9 years ago
Werner Lemberg 5179c89f61 Comments. 9 years ago
Werner Lemberg 8539915d18 [type1] Correctly handle missing MM axis names (#46202). 9 years ago
Werner Lemberg 121122416d [type1] Protect against invalid number of subroutines (#46150). 10 years ago
Werner Lemberg 2439c515a7 [type1] Protect against invalid number of glyphs (#46029). 10 years ago
Werner Lemberg 19cb1127d4 [type1, type42] Fix memory leaks (#45966). 10 years ago
Werner Lemberg 581c7e2a51 [type1, type42] Check encoding array size (#45961). 10 years ago
Werner Lemberg 7962a15d64 [type1] Fix another potential buffer overflow (#45955). 10 years ago
Werner Lemberg e3058617f3 [type1] Fix potential buffer overflow (#45923). 10 years ago
Werner Lemberg 55fed89e3b Remove obsolete comment. 10 years ago
Werner Lemberg 14d6b5d748 [truetype] Introduce named instance access to GX fonts. 10 years ago
Alexei Podtelezhnikov 4afc0a54ed Comment typos. 10 years ago
Alexei Podtelezhnikov 4a46686508 [type1,cff,cid] Streamline font matrix application. 10 years ago
Alexei Podtelezhnikov a37da21a49 [type1,cid,type42] Minor improvements. 10 years ago
Werner Lemberg 31d97df99f Make Jam support work again. 10 years ago
Alexei Podtelezhnikov eabc8d72e0 [psaux,psnames,type1,type42] NULL. 10 years ago
Werner Lemberg 10e2bb8b3d [type1, truetype] Make the MM API more flexible w.r.t. `num_coords'. 10 years ago
Werner Lemberg dd5d6d7a80 [type1] Minor. 10 years ago
Werner Lemberg a451638ec5 Rename `svxf86nm.h' to `svfntfmt.h'; update related symbols. 10 years ago
Werner Lemberg 851e815127 Various compiler warning fixes for `make multi'. 10 years ago